Actn2 defects accelerates H9c2 hypertrophy via ERK phosphorylation under chronic stress.

Kang WangYe WangHua WanJie WangLi HuShuainan HuangMingchen ShengJiayi WuXing HanYoujia YuPeng ChenFeng Chen
Published in: Genes & genomics (2024)
Our study revealed a functional role of ACTN2 under chronic stress, loss of ACTN2 function accelerated H9c2 hypertrophy through ERK signaling. A commercial drug, Ibudilast, was identified to reverse cell hypertrophy in vitro.
